Def. a Broad Banded Watersnake. Not dangerous in the least. They will bite the "carp" out of you and take a big old poop on you if you pick them up but they're completely harmless. This is what a pitviper's eyes look like: Notice in the original posters' picture, the pupils are round. All pits have verticle pupils.
